Ginebra and TNT prepare for a hard-fought battle in the title series | PBA Governors Cup Finals 2023
The PBA Governors’ Cup championship will see an exciting showdown between two teams: Barangay Ginebra and TNT. TNT coach Jojo Lastimosa will have the chance to face his former mentor Tim Cone, the most accomplished coach in PBA history with 25 league titles. Lastimosa and Cone’s history goes way back to the ’90s when they were together during Alaska’s dominant title run. Together, they won nine championships, including a rare grand slam in 1996. They will be on opposite sides of the court, with Cone eyeing his 26th league title and Lastimosa looking for his first breakthrough crown as a coach.
Despite their history, both coaches maintained their respect for each other. Lastimosa expressed his excitement to be on the same floor as Cone and his willingness to learn from him. On the other hand, Cone acknowledged that there would be intense competition between the two teams, but he expected respect on both sides of the court.
TNT beat Barangay Ginebra in their lone encounter in the conference, 114-105, and finished as the top-seeded team going into the playoffs, making them the slight favorites in the finals. However, Lastimosa pointed out that Ginebra is the defending champion and is coming off a successful title run against guest team Bay Area Dragons during the Commissioner’s Cup title series, which makes the Tropang Giga the underdogs of the series.
On the other hand, Ginebra counterpart Alfrancis Chua refused to be drawn on the matter but guaranteed a series that should be good for both the league and basketball fans. PBA Board chairman and TNT governor Ricky Vargas had a different mindset about the matter, declaring that TNT is the best team in the conference and won’t be thinking that they are the underdogs. Instead, they are the hound dogs, the German shepherds.
Despite the pre-series analysis, the outcome of the series remains unpredictable. It’s expected to be a dogfight, with both teams determined to win the championship. The series is supported by ARENA Plus and will be a best-of-seven battle, starting on Easter Sunday at the Smart Araneta Coliseum.
